Function as an ApprenticeElectrician, under a certified or licensed Electrician for Bergelectric Corp. assist electricians with installing new electrical systems and repairing existing electrical systems while maintaining compliance with national, state, and local electrical codes along with all Bergelectric Corp. policies and procedures. Support activities at commercial, industrial, institutional and residential project locations. This is considered to be a safety sensitive position.
Responsibilities
Assist with the installation, repair, maintenance and testing of commercial, industrial and residential electrical systems in full support of Bergelectric Corp. safety, operations and productivity initiatives.
Use industry related hand tools and power tools, under supervision.
Assist the Electrician with measuring, cutting, bending, threading and installing wire and electrical cable systems, conduit systems and other wire raceway systems.
Assist the Electrician with wires and cables within control centers, distribution boxes, transformers, transducers, switch gear, receptacles, switches, etc.
Work with an Electrician to splice and terminate wires at junction points.
Clean, gather and transport materials to electricians on the construction site.
Communicate effectively with Foremen and crew members.
Maintain workflow schedule to ensure all Bergelectric Corp. productivity objectives are met.
Demonstrate the highest level of professionalism and courtesy when interacting with colleagues, customers and vendors.
Adhere to all Bergelectric Corp.'s safety policies and procedures.
Qualifications
Must be currently enrolled or working on enrollment in an approved Apprentice program.
Knowledge of electrical theory, basic circuits, branch circuits, and specialty systems.
Knowledge of magnetic induction, three-phase transformers, conductors and wiring methods.
The ability to read and understand electrical single line blueprints.
Familiar with aspects of operation, maintenance and repair of electrical systems.
Basic knowledge of tools and equipment and how to safely use them.
Physical Demands
Lift 50 lbs. from the ground and pull 50 lbs. of force.
Perform ladder climbing, wire pulling and conduit pulling.
Fully squat, stoop or kneel while wearing a 25 lbs. tool belt.
Maintain a standing position for long periods of time while performing repetitive actions such as grasping or manipulating wires.
Work off of ladders, man lifts or reach booms.

$5000 Sign-On Bonus Wharf We Pursue a Higher Standard Coeur Mining is a U.S.-based, well-diversified, growing, precious metals producer with four wholly-owned operations: the Palmarejo gold-silver complex in Mexico, the Rochester silver-gold mine in Nevada, the Kensington gold mine in Alaska and the Wharf gold mine in South Dakota. In addition, the Company wholly-owns the Silvertip silver-zinc-lead exploration project in British Columbia.
Coeur Wharf is an open-pit, heap-leach gold operation and the only gold mine operating in South Dakota. Located in the northern Black Hills, Wharf is the only known operating mine that shares a hillside with a ski resort, Terry Peak.
Coeur Wharf has been part of the local community since 1983, actively volunteering and supporting the arts, educational programs, beautification events and children's and wellness programs.
Approximately 250 miners, geologists, engineers, environmentalists, operators and various business leaders are employed at the mine and call South Dakota home. Coeur Wharf prioritizes safety, teamwork, career development, and growth. If you want to grow your career in a progressive, team-oriented environment, apply today.
About the Job (max 2 sentences):
This position is for an Industrial Electrician / Automation Technician.
Responsibilities:
* Install, maintain, troubleshoot, and repair electrical equipment on site including but not limited to; industrial motor wiring, motors, Panels, Pumps, control equipment, automated equipment, conduit, and fixtures
* Work on circuits ranging from 24V to 4,160V
* Work with Allen Bradley PLC's and AB Powerflex VFD's
* Work with Studio 5000, RS Logix 500, RS Logix 5, Factory Talk View, Architecture Builder, and Historian software
* Perform annual ground checks
* Preventive maintenance on all electrical equipment on the site
* Calibrate and repair instruments and associated equipment
* Work with electronic control systems including microprocessors, sensors, and final control elements in automated processes
* Work on and calibrate level, pressure, temperature, flow, and analytical instruments
* Coordinate crew activities as required and maintaining records and files
* Consulting manuals, reading and interpreting circuit diagrams, blueprints, and schematics
* Repairing and adjusting system components or removing and replacing defective parts
* Order parts, generate W/R, W/O, and other routine work to maintain an organized and efficient work environment.
